Nvidia Warns of RTX 5090/5080 Shortages

The Nvidia RTX 5090 and RTX 5080 are set to launch on January 30th, but reports from retailers and manufacturers suggest significant shortages are likely. With consumers already lining up outside stores, these high-end GPUs, priced at $1,999 and $999 respectively, are generating immense hype.

MSI, a major manufacturer, attributes the initial scarcity to the Lunar New Year, anticipating stock levels to improve in February. Retailers like Overclockers UK have reported receiving only a handful of RTX 5090 units, with similarly low stock for the RTX 5080. PowerGPU in the US echoed these concerns, predicting extremely limited availability for the RTX 5090 launch.

In response to growing concerns, Nvidia issued a statement acknowledging significant demand and anticipating potential stock-outs. The company assures consumers that they and their partners are working to increase retail shipments daily.

Despite Nvidia's statement, the limited supply is already fueling scalping activity. eBay listings show pre-orders for the RTX 5090 at drastically inflated prices—one Asus ROG Astral RTX 5090 is listed for $5,750, a 187% markup.

Adding to Nvidia's challenges, the company's share price dropped significantly following the announcement of DeepSeek, a Chinese AI model trained at a fraction of the cost of Nvidia's solutions, potentially impacting the demand for Nvidia's datacenter GPUs.
